VETERAN EDITOR RESIGNS

(United Press Association.—Copyright.) LONDON, 15th Sept.

The "Daily Express" understands that Mr. Thomas Marlowe has resigned tho editorship of the "Daily Mail." but retains the chairmanship of Associated Newspapers, Ltd.

Mr. Marlowe became editor of the "Daily Mail" in 1899.
